I think one flaw they may have down the line is innovation. Right now you have all these old school coaches to give the league credibility, but if you want to improve the product you need to hire young innovative coaches (ie people who have shaken Sean McVays hand) but unlike the players who can do this as offseason work, coaches aren’t going to be allowed to do this as a side job for any level of coaching
They should look at the high school ranks for HCs looking to make a step up the rung or for long term college positional/coordinator coaches who are trying to show case for the league
